Decision The appeal filed by Saghir Ahmad under section 5 of the Punjab Service Tribunal Act, 1974, has been dismissed. The Tribunal found that the retirement order issued by the competent authority, Mr. Mahboob Ahmad, was lawful and did not violate any conditions stipulated under the Punjab Civil Servants Act, 1974. The appellant's failure to demonstrate any flaw in the retirement process, combined with the fulfillment of all requisite conditions for retirement, led to the conclusion that the appeal lacked merit. Consequently, the decision to retire the appellant was upheld, and they were entitled to all pension benefits post-retirement.
Summary In the case of Ch. Saghir Ahmad vs. The Member (Revenue Establishment), Board of Revenue, Punjab, the Service Tribunal addressed the legality of the retirement order issued to the appellant. The case centered around the interpretation of the Punjab Civil Servants Act (VIII of 1974) and the Provisional Constitution Order (1 of 1981). The Tribunal emphasized that the appellant had completed the requisite 25 years of service, qualifying for pension benefits, and that the retirement order was issued in the public interest by a competent authority. The appeal was dismissed due to the lack of meritorious grounds, reaffirming the importance of adhering to procedural guidelines in administrative decisions.
